Output 84b17cf23ec123f56d8b3aa16e2a0394d4331101b43cfede0b5bf16d1a6b8b4b:0

value
220000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c27664354b9e4bb83ea32ae45210d421bc677b96 OP_EQUAL
address
3KREqjtGQc178AUi8F8qRUfKYHA6E7b4KP
transaction
84b17cf23ec123f56d8b3aa16e2a0394d4331101b43cfede0b5bf16d1a6b8b4b
spent
true